【Y Glass】The glass designed by Sori Yanagi in 1966 has been reissued.

A row of bumps provides anti-slip functionality while also adding a unique design touch.
These subtle, droplet-like textures give a neat and modern impression, with no restrictions on pairing.
Its moderate thickness and comfortable grip make it easy to use even for children.
Available in three colors, any combination offers a sophisticated look, while embracing the glass's signature lustrous quality.
DESIGNER|Sori Yanagi
Sori Yanagi (1915-2011) is a renowned Japanese industrial designer. He consistently maintained a design approach that prioritizes the perspective of the user, involving crafting models by hand to create everyday objects that enrich one's life and can be used long-term. Established in 1953 by Yanagi himself, YANAGI DESIGN OFFICE continues to forward his design philosophies through new creations, overseeing reissues, and engaging in design education and enlightenment activities.
